UCSF heart center names interventional cardiology chief

San Francisco-based UCSF Health’s Heart and Vascular Center welcomed Sammy Elmariah, MD, as chief of interventional cardiology and medical director of cardiac catheterization labs.

Mr. Elmariah comes to UCSF after 10 years at Boston-based Massachusetts General Hospital where he was director of interventional cardiology research, according to a Sept. 28 news release from UCSF. 

He also served as the inaugural director of interventional structural heart disease at the Boston VA Healthcare System and associate professor of medicine at Boston-based Harvard Medical School.
